This may technically be a tiny home but it doesn't feel that way when you're inside, and the thoughtful details throughout the space will make you feel right at home. From the heated floor in the bathroom to the extra high ceilings in the living room, the huge walk in shower to the luxurious mattress, pillows and bedding in the loft, this place was designed for ultimate comfort.

While the tiny home was designed with comfort and enjoyment in mind, we also wanted to make it as sustainable as possible. Everything including the heated floor in the bathroom and the heating / cooling heat pump mini-split are powered by solar panels on the roof, and we went overboard with insulation so that it stays cozy in the winter and cool in the summer. We provide soap, shampoo and conditioner all in re-fillable bottles to minimize plastic waste, and the bidet in the bathroom helps cut down on toilet paper waste too!

The neighborhood:

The tiny home is in a beautiful and safe part of Northeast Portland. Enjoy checking out the unique houses and gardens on a neighborhood walk, or visit Wilshire Park just a block away. It's also a great base to explore Portland from:

- 10 minute walk to the Alberta Arts District with tons of shops and restaurants
- Fremont and Killingsworth streets offer more shopping and dining ~15 minute walk away
- 15 minute drive from the airport
- 15 minute drive to downtown or almost any other neighborhood (yes really, Portland is a pretty small city)
- 4 blocks from the 33rd st bus, 6 blocks from the 42nd st bus
